Immediate Safety Actions When Your Car Breaks Down

Experiencing a car breakdown on a busy road can be frightening, but taking immediate safety actions is crucial to protect yourself and other road users. The first step is to stay calm and avoid sudden movements. Turn on your hazard lights to alert nearby drivers that your vehicle is experiencing trouble.

Ensure your seatbelt remains fastened until you are safely outside the vehicle, and assess your surroundings before exiting. If possible, keep your doors locked and only open them when it is safe to do so. These initial steps are vital for your safety in a high-traffic environment.

How to Move Your Vehicle to a Safer Location

If your car is still operable, try to carefully steer it to the shoulder or a designated emergency lane away from traffic flow. Using your turn signals and mirrors to check for clearance, move gradually to avoid sudden hazards.

When moving isn’t possible, keep your vehicle stationary but make sure hazard lights are on. If it’s unsafe to remain inside, exit the vehicle from the side away from traffic and stand behind a guardrail or well off the road.

Knowing how to position yourself and your vehicle reduces the risk of accidents and creates a safer environment for waiting assistance.

Using Emergency Signals and Safety Equipment

To increase your visibility, place reflective triangles or flares behind your vehicle if you have them. Position these warning devices at appropriate distances based on road speed limits to alert oncoming traffic well in advance.

Wearing a reflective vest or bright clothing enhances personal safety, especially at night or in poor weather. These measures can prevent secondary accidents and protect everyone involved while you wait for assistance.
